			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p id="top" /><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-8268" style="float: left; margin-right: 10px; margin-top: 5px; border: 1px grey solid;" title="BastilleDayFlag" src="http://www.winedanddined.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/07/BastilleDayFlag-300x225.png" alt="" width="126" height="95" />Vive la France! Each year,<strong> Bastille Day </strong>brings the best of France to NYC for a day (more like a week) of celebrating French culture with wining and dining across the city. There are loads of Bastille Day celebrations taking place across the city tonight and into the weekend. We&#8217;ve picked out some of the best events so you can join in on the festivities. <strong>Flute Gramercy</strong> (40 E 20th St) is hosting a <strong>free Champagne Open Bar with complimentary passed hors d&#8217;oeuvres</strong> from 6-7pm this evening.  You have to <a href="http://www.localwineevents.com/rsvps/add/323281/champagne-open-bar-at-flte-celebrate-bastille-day" target="_blank">RSVP here</a> if you would like to attend. <strong>Bastille Day Brooklyn</strong> takes place this Sunday from 11 a.m. &#8211; 8 p.m. on Smith Street between Bergen and Pacific.  This annual street festival features the largest pétanque tournament in the U.S. and plenty of live music, food and drink.  Here are several more Bastille Day happenings in NYC, many of which are free. </p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p id="top" /><a href="http://www.winesofchile.org/"><img class="alignleft size-medium wp-image-7808" style="float: left; margin-right: 10px; margin-top: 5px; border: 1px grey solid;" title="wines-of-chile" src="http://www.winedanddined.com/wp-content/uploads/2010/05/wines-of-chile-285x300.jpg" alt="" width="171" height="180" /></a>Jill and I are big fans of <strong>Chilean wines</strong>, especially when it comes to getting lots of bang for our buck.  We&#8217;ve found lots of $10 and under Sauvignon Blancs from Chile that taste as good as their $15-$20 New Zealand SB counterparts.  We also love Chile&#8217;s Carmenère varietal, aka the “lost grape of Bordeaux,&#8221; and have been exploring several different Chilean wines made from this grape.  Chile has been trying to cope with the widespread devastation caused by one of the most powerful earthquakes ever recorded that struck back in late February.  Damage from the quake not only destroyed wine, but threatens the coming vintage as well.  When we&#8217;re not drinking local, we&#8217;re making a concerted effort to support the Chilean wine industry.  So, you can imagine our excitement when we were invited by <a href="http://www.winesofchile.org/" target="_blank"><strong>Wines of Chile</strong></a> to take part in tonight&#8217;s massive virtual <strong>Wines of Chile Blogger Tasting</strong> event with the theme <strong><em>Explore Chile: Sauvignon Blancs for Spring</em></strong>.  The virtual tasting is being led by Master Sommelier Fred Dexheimer (former National Wine &amp; Beverage Director for BLT Restaurants), Chile USA’s new educator, and a panel of 8 winemakers gathered in Chile.  We&#8217;ll be tasting 8 Chilean Sauvignon Blancs from the comfort of our home and we&#8217;ll be live tweeting the virtual tasting. You can follow all the action by searching the hashtag <a href="http://twitter.com/home#search?q=sbchile" target="_blank">#SBChile</a> and <a href="http://twitter.com/DrinkChile" target="_blank">@DrinkChile</a>.  We&#8217;ll report back soon with our faves from the tasting and where you can find them!  Stay tuned.</p>
